Child Custody Rights Of Mothers And FathersThese days, the issue on child custody had taken a 180-degree turn when the law no longer believes that mothers should be the first priority in the event of the couple’s separation or divorce. Nowadays, decisions on child custody cases are based solely on the best interest of the child.
